Where is Lowfield Heath Windmill?
Where is Lowfield Heath Windmill located?
Lowfield Heath Windmill, Lowfield Heath Windmill, Great Britain (approx. 51.1524°, -0.236°)
Where is Lowfield Heath Windmill on the map?
Lowfield Heath Windmill - London Gatwick Airport
{"latitude":51.1524,"longitude":-0.236,"title":"Lowfield Heath Windmill"}